From 16976dc5a3bcb846f53aff76dfa5ba999e376c6e Mon Sep 17 00:00:00 2001 From: David Ludwig Date: Wed, 5 May 2021 22:05:35 -0500 Subject: [PATCH] Add 404 status to webserver package --- packages/webserver/src/response/index.ts | 3 +++ 1 file changed, 3 insertions(+) diff --git a/packages/webserver/src/response/index.ts b/packages/webserver/src/response/index.ts index 19c5a07..c160199 100644 --- a/packages/webserver/src/response/index.ts +++ b/packages/webserver/src/response/index.ts @@ -16,6 +16,7 @@ export enum Status { BadRequest = 400, Unauthorized = 401, Forbidden = 403, + NotFound = 404, Conflict = 409, PayloadTooLarge = 413, UnprocessableEntity = 422 @@ -34,6 +35,8 @@ function createResponse(status: Status, result?: T): IResponse { return { result, status: "Unauthorized" } case Status.Forbidden: return { result, status: "Forbidden" } + case Status.NotFound: + return { result, status: "Not Found" } case Status.Conflict: return { result, status: "Conflict" } case Status.Conflict: